Holi Festival in Portland
Celebrate the coming of spring and the joy of friendship at the Holi Festival on Saturday, March 29, and Sunday, March 30, from 12-5 p.m.
Holi is a Hindu festival celebrated in India, Nepal and communities around the world. The festival of colors is a time to gather with the community to mark the end of winter and the start of a bountiful spring.
Wear white and participate in the color throw. Brightly colored powder is thrown up in the air set to fun music and an energetic environment. Colors are available for purchase at the event.
